Polymer Currency with enhanced security features issued by UAE

Earlier this week, the Central Bank of the UAE (CBUAE) issued two new polymer currency banknotes in the denominations of five and ten dirhams. They have advanced security features. Specifically, the CBUAE hopes that the newest banknotes will reflect the nation's development, imagination, and prescient over the subsequent fifty years. It's particularly within the financial and financial sectors. Gulf News reports that these matters follow up on the successful 50 dirham sample polymer notice. FEATURES OF UAE CURRENCY NOTES These two banknotes feature a transparent window with a portrait of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an and luminous graphics and inscriptions designed using intaglio printing techniques with a logo of the UAE national brand. What IMF report says about Pakistani Economy?

IMF IMF says that in Pakistan the economy has rebounded on the back of waning COVID-19 infections and expansionary fiscal and monetary policies. An improvement in the external position has been hindered by strong import growth, fueled by macroeconomic policy mix, commodity price increases, and credit growth. Rupee depreciation is marked, and inflation remains persistently high. The current account deficit has increased.    Recent Economy development  Once again, Pakistan stands at a crossroads according to IMF statisitcs. Pakistan was on the brink of a severe currency and fiscal crisis. What is blockchain Technology?

Blockchain Technology There are nodes in a computer network that share a distributed database: a blockchain. It stores information electronically as a database. The blockchain is best known for its crucial role in cryptocurrency systems, such as Bitcoin, for keeping a secure and decentralized record of transactions. Blockchain technology promises fidelity and security to a record of data and generates trust without the need for a third party. The data is structured differently in a blockchain than in a typical database. Blocks, which hold groups of information, are the units that comprise a blockchain. Srilankan economic crisis after anti-government protests

Srilanka Economic Crisis Sri Lanka has declared emergency rule after anti-government protests turned violent after experiencing a severe economic crisis. Economics Crisis partly caused by a shortage of foreign exchange, resulting in prolonged power cuts, price spikes, and a lack of essential items. On Thursday, protesters stormed President Gotabaya Rajapaksa's private residence in Colombo and clashed with law enforcement. Despite the president's statement that the move was made "in the interest of public safety," emergency rules severely restrict civil rights and give sweeping powers to the state to detain citizens.
